For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public school serving 283 students in Duke Center, PA.
The top ranked public school in Duke Center, PA is Otto-eldred Jr. Sr. High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Duke Center, PA public school have an average math proficiency score of 42% (versus the Pennsylvania public school average of 38%), and reading proficiency score of 62% (versus the 55% statewide average). Schools in Duke Center have an average ranking of 6/10, which is in the top 50% of Pennsylvania public schools.
Minority enrollment is 3%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Pennsylvania public school average of 39% (majority Hispanic and Black).
